The Piranha Are Set Loose In The South

Gulager and company head to New Orleans for sequel



In the same item that provided an update on Abraham Lincoln: Vampire Hunter, Nola.com revealed the shooting dates for Dimension Films’ upcoming sequel Piranha 3DD.

It appears the production won’t be taking place in Arizona – where Aja shot the first film. Director John Gulager will instead be shooting in the New Orleans area between January 17 to February 18. He’ll be working from a script by Marcus Dunstan and Patrick Melton.

I wonder if the locale shift is going to be reflected in the story. Perhaps the prehistoric fish of the first film don’t show up in the south. Granted, the production move is likely due to cost and the incentives offered in Louisiana. Still, a change in environment would be nice.
